題 名 | 未曾治療過的精神分裂症患者長程聽覺誘發波之變化=Clinical Implications of Long-latency Auditory Event-related Potentials for Unmedicated Schizophrenic Patients |

中文摘要 | 目的:長程聽覺誘發波的產生除了牽涉對聲音的刺激反應之外,還包括認知活動。N100、P200、N200、P300是最常被用來分析的四個波型組合。本研究的目的在於探討未接受過藥物治療的精神分裂症個案長程聽覺誘發波變化。方法:本研究以未接受過治療之精神分裂症個案37人,曾經接受過治療至少停藥四週之精神分裂症個案29人,以簡短精神症狀評量表來評估其精神症狀。另取同年齡層的正常人55人對照組,三組個案同時接受聽覺誘發波的檢測。結果:兩組病患的組間比較其聽覺誘發波的變化結果無差異,而與正常對照組比較皆為N100及P300振幅降低、N200潛時延長。而精神症狀分組中的負性症狀與N200潛時、P300振幅有顯著性相關;正性症狀與聽覺誘發波的組成沒有相關性。結論:未接受過藥物治療的精神分裂症患者的N100及P300振幅降低、N200潛時延長。 |
英文摘要 | Objective: The generation of long-latency auditory event-related potentials involves the response to external acoustic stimuli, and also reflects cognitive activities. The four electrophysiological components most frequently studied are N100, P200, N200, P300. The various components of auditory event-related potentials were studied in drug-naive schizophrenic patients to examine the electrophysiological changes. Methods: Enrolled subjects were categorized into three groups, designated as drug-naive schizophrenia, drug-free schizophrenia and normal control. Thirty-seven drug-naive patients and 29 who had been drug-free for at least four weeks were selected for the first two categories. Psychiatric symptoms were assessed and scored according to BPRS. The control group consisted of 55 normal age-matched individuals. Auditory event-related potentials were investigated for all three groups of patients based on the oddball paradigm. Results: Decreased amplitudes for N100 and P300 components were observed for the two psychiatric-patient groups, while N200 latency was prolonged. Negative symptoms were correlated with prolonged N200 latency and decreased P300 amplitude, with no significant correlation demonstrated for positive symptoms and auditory event-related potentials. Conclusion: No statistically significant difference was demonstrated for long-latency response parameters comparing drug-naive and drug-free schizophrenia patient groups. For our schizophrenic patients, the decreased amplitude demonstrated for both the N100 and P300 components, and the prolonged N200 latency are comparable with most other studies. |
